Why Can The Legal Counsellor/Claims Assessor/Senior Claims Assessor Not Come And Appear In Court To Represent Me?"
66 views
The current set up of the legal profession in South Africa does not permit Lawyers other than those in private practice (enrolled as a practising Attorney or Advocate) to appear in Court. We therefore, do not represent Members in court, but pay Practising Lawyers legal expenses in terms of the Membership Agreement to represent our Members in Court.
